Are there any disadvantages to the battery cells of the battery panel

Lithium technologies vary in advantages and disadvantages: LiFePO4: Long cycle life, high safety, lower energy density. Lithium-Ion: Higher energy density, lighter, but less safe. Lithium-Polymer: Flexible design, lightweight, but prone to overheating and shorter lifespan. Each technology suits different applications based on these characteristics. As lithium …

What are the advantages and disadvantages of a cylinder battery?

Each shape has advantages and disadvantages, as shown below. Cylindrical battery: high specific energy, good mechanical stability, suitable for automated manufacturing. The battery design allows for the addition of safety features not possible with other specifications.

How safe is a cylindrical battery?

The manufacturing process of the cylindrical battery core is winding, and the general energy density is about 260 Wh/kg. However, in terms of system security, cylindrical batteries have poor system safety and high requirements for BMS and cooling systems. And the monomer capacity is low.

What are the disadvantages of a button battery?

Button battery: Although the structure is small and cheap, the disadvantage of the button battery is that if it is charged too fast, it will swell and it can only be charged in 10 to 16 hours; however, the newer design requires fast charging capability. Advantages and disadvantages of lithium-ion batteries

Despite the technology''s potential, LIBs still have a number of disadvantages. High voltages can damage LIBs and cause them to overheat. Major issues have resulted from this, particularly with the grounding of Boeing''s 787 fleets in response to concerns about onboard battery fires.

A Review on the Recent Advances in Battery Development and …

Battery self-discharge results from internal battery reactions that drain stored energy when there is no external circuit connection. In other words, even when the linked program is not consuming any energy, the battery, nevertheless, loses energy. Advantages and Disadvantages of Secondary Batteries

Rechargeable batteries have higher initial costs than their primary counterparts. Another important disadvantage is their self-discharge. In low-drain applications, the service life is more important, and the self-discharge characteristics of a rechargeable battery mean that they are less suitable for use as the primary energy source.

The Advantages and Disadvantages of Lifepo4 Prismatic Cells

Prismatic cells refer specifically to the flat, rectangular shape of the battery cells. They have a consistent thickness throughout and are often used in applications where space is limited. While many LFP batteries do feature these prismatic cells, there are also cylindrical and pouch-style LFP batteries available on the market.

The pros and cons of batteries for energy storage

However, the disadvantages of using li-ion batteries for energy storage are multiple and quite well documented. The performance of li-ion cells degrades over time, limiting their storage capability.
